Output 73588a1a2b8fd77435cfab21ed30ea5fa415d5475970168fa14770d37b2dc888:25

value
21686
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ce120fa4400ae7c183dd418b72f8d566a2f0b3b4dcfd530bd8c285b21932141b
address
bc1pecfqlfzqptnurq7agx9h97x4v630pva5mn74xz7cc2zmyxfjzsdsjy8hlp
transaction
73588a1a2b8fd77435cfab21ed30ea5fa415d5475970168fa14770d37b2dc888
spent
true